Factors Affecting Cost
- Extent of Damage: The severity of the leak and the amount of water damage will significantly affect repair costs.
- Type of Repair Needed: Different types of repairs, such as waterproofing, foundation repair, or sump pump installation, have varying costs.
- Materials Used: The quality and type of materials used for repairs can influence the overall expense.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Pottstown, PA, may vary, affecting the total cost of the repair.
- Accessibility: If the basement is difficult to access, additional labor and time may be required, raising the c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may necessitate perm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Pottstown, PA) |
---|---|
Basement Waterproofing | $1,000 - $3,500 |
Foundation Crack Repair | $500 - $1,200 per crack |
Sump Pump Installation | $800 - $2,500 |
Interior Drainage System | $2,000 - $6,000 |
Mold Remediation | $500 - $4,000 |
Exterior Excavation and Sealing | $5,000 - $15,000 |
Dehumidifier Installation | $1,200 - $2,800 |
